Why rent a car in Ravda?

Ravda is a small and picturesque resort town in Bulgaria, located on the Black Sea coast. It is a great destination for a holiday, offering a wide range of activities and attractions. Renting a car in Ravda is a great way to explore the town and its surroundings. Having a car gives you the freedom to explore Ravda and its surroundings at your own pace. You can drive to nearby attractions such as the ancient city of Nessebar, the UNESCO-listed Ropotamo Nature Reserve or the beachside town of Sozopol. A car rental also allows you to easily access some of the best restaurants, bars and nightlife that Ravda has to offer.

Car rental information for Ravda

Ravda is a small seaside town located in the southeastern part of Bulgaria on the Black Sea coast. It is a popular destination for tourists due to its beautiful beaches, warm climate and vibrant nightlife. Ravda is situated just a few kilometers from the larger resort town of Nessebar and is a great place to visit for those looking for a quieter and more laid-back holiday.

Ravda has a long sandy beach which stretches for about two kilometers and is lined with beach bars and restaurants. The beach is great for swimming and sunbathing and there are plenty of water sports activities available, such as windsurfing, jet skiing and banana boat rides. There are also several beach clubs which offer live music and entertainment throughout the summer months.

The town itself is quite small but there are a few shops and restaurants. It is also home to a small marina and a number of small fishing boats. There are plenty of places to stay in Ravda, from luxury hotels to small family-run guesthouses. There is also a range of activities available in the area, such as golf, tennis, horse riding and cycling.

Ravda is well connected to the rest of Bulgaria by bus and train. There are regular buses to the larger cities of Varna, Burgas and Sofia. The nearest airport is Burgas Airport, which is about an hour away by car.

Ravda is a great place to visit for those looking for a relaxing beach holiday. With its beautiful beaches, warm climate and vibrant atmosphere, it is the perfect destination for a summer getaway.

Facts about Ravda

  • Location: Ravda is a resort town located in the south-east of Bulgaria, on the Black Sea coast.
  • Population: The population of Ravda is estimated to be around 4,000 people.
  • History: The town was founded in the 1950s as a fishing village but later developed into a tourist resort.
  • Climate: Ravda has a Mediterranean climate with h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ters.
  • Economy: Tourism is the main industry in Ravda, with many hotels, restaurants and other tourist attractions.
  • Attractions: Ravda is known for its beautiful beaches and is a popular destination for sunbathing and swimming.
  • Transportation: Ravda is easily accessible by car, train and bus from the nearby cities of Burgas and Varna.
